El Franco Lee Health Center

Harris Health System’s El Franco Lee Health Center meets the City’s need for more accessible health care for residents of the Alief community and southwest Houston by providing essential medical services. The two-story facility features nine medical specialties, 73 exam and procedure rooms, three family practice suites and offers on-site optometry, pharmacy, podiatry, psychiatry and radiology services; nutrition and health education; behavioral counseling; spiritual care and other social services. STOA’s philosophy for healthcare design emphasizes clear, functional circulation with a clean and direct aesthetic that creates an uplifting environment not only for patients and their families but also for the medical professionals providing care. The highly flexible design has 46,000 SF of shell space to accommodate for future growth.
